"Kilim / Adyaman Gallery - Anatolia. Circa 1880. 325 X 100 Cm"
Magnificent gallery/corridor kilim originating from Adiyaman in Eastern Anatolia. Woven and embroidered wool on wool in the traditional manner. The piece is composed of a succession of horizontal woven and embroidered bands. The work is very fine. Without a doubt, the kilim was woven by the Kurdish population, the majority in this region. The vibrant, plant-based hues are breathtaking! Circa 1880. Very good overall condition despite some signs of age. A full appraisal is available upon request. 325 x 100 cm. Laurent Beauty of Kilims
